diff --git a/packages/app-mobile/components/Icon.tsx b/packages/app-mobile/components/Icon.tsx index 1f9ca927b7d..ee8e78464bb 100644 --- a/packages/app-mobile/components/Icon.tsx +++ b/packages/app-mobile/components/Icon.tsx @@ -34,8 +34,9 @@ const Icon: React.FC = props => { const importantForAccessibility = accessibilityHidden ? 'no-hide-descendants' : 'yes'; const sharedProps = { - importantForAccessibility, - 'aria-hidden': accessibilityHidden, + importantForAccessibility, // Android + accessibilityElementsHidden: accessibilityHidden, // iOS + 'aria-hidden': accessibilityHidden, // Web accessibilityLabel: props.accessibilityLabel, style: props.style, allowFontScaling: props.allowFontScaling, @@ -62,6 +63,7 @@ const Icon: React.FC = props => { style={props.style} aria-hidden={accessibilityHidden} importantForAccessibility={importantForAccessibility} + accessibilityElementsHidden={accessibilityHidden} > {nameSuffix}